Principal Data Center Construction Manager
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I) is seeking a Principal Data Center Construction Manager to support field execution for hyperscale AI data center construction in the Greater Abilene Area. This role is responsible for supporting safe, predictable, and high-quality construction delivery across assigned buildings, systems, areas, or discipline scopes. The position is based in Shackelford, Texas, approximately 20 miles from the Oracle Cloud Infrastructure Abilene AI Data Center. It does not offer remote flexibility. Relocation packages are available for eligible candidates.
About the role
The Principal Data Center Construction Manager is a member of the OCI Data Center construction team who supports daily construction activities by coordinating contractors, tracking field progress, helping resolve execution issues, reinforcing safety and quality expectations, and supporting turnover readiness for commissioning and startup. This is a highly field-based role requiring strong site presence, direct contractor engagement, and hands-on execution support.
Responsibilities
- Support daily construction execution for assigned buildings, systems, areas, or trade scopes.
- Work closely with general contractors, subcontractors, foremen, superintendents, and trade partners.
- Monitor field progress, manpower, productivity, sequencing, and workface readiness.
- Ensure construction activities align with approved schedules, milestones, logistics plans, and turnover priorities.
- Identify and help resolve field issues, trade conflicts, congestion risks, and execution constraints.
- Reinforce onsite safety expectations through visible field presence.
- Support installation quality verification and help reduce rework.
- Partner with QA/QC, commissioning, controls, logistics, safety, and operations teams.
- Track punch-list items, turnover readiness, and startup support requirements.
- Provide accurate daily field reports, progress updates, issue logs, and milestone updates.
- Support recovery plans when schedule, quality, productivity, or coordination issues arise.
- Support Construction Managers in promoting consistent field execution practices.
- Maintain continuous site awareness through regular field walks and direct contractor engagement.
Requirements
- 5+ years of experience supporting construction execution on large-scale, complex projects.
- Experience in data centers, mission-critical facilities, industrial construction, infrastructure, semiconductor, power, or other technical construction environments.
- Knowledge of construction sequencing, field coordination, manpower tracking, productivity monitoring, and milestone execution.
- Ability to read and interpret construction drawings, specifications, schedules, look-ahead plans, and turnover documentation.
- Proven ability to identify field risks, resolve construction issues, and escalate effectively.
- Strong understanding of safety expectations, quality standards, punch-list management, and turnover readiness.
- Excellent communication skills with the ability to provide clear, concise updates.
- Ability to work primarily onsite with approximately 85–95% field/site engagement.
- Strong ownership mindset, urgency, and the ability to operate in a fast-paced construction environment.
